Description
ASPN encodes asporin, a member of the small leucine-rich proteoglycan (SLRP) family. Asporin binds collagen and calcium, regulates TGF-β signaling, and is involved in extracellular matrix organization. It is primarily expressed in cartilage, bone, and periodontal tissues. Polymorphisms in ASPN are strongly associated with osteoarthritis, and altered expression is observed in several cancers.
Disease Associations
| Disease category | Pathophysiological mechanism | Genomic evidence |
|---|---|---|
| Osteoarthritis | ASPN D-repeat polymorphism (D13-D14) alters TGF-β binding and cartilage matrix regulation | PMID: 15785747, ClinVar |
| Lumbar disc degeneration | ASPN variants affect intervertebral disc matrix integrity | PMID: 23321623 |
| Breast cancer | ASPN overexpression promotes tumor cell migration and invasion via TGF-β pathway | PMID: 25636845 |
| Pancreatic cancer | ASPN upregulation correlates with poor prognosis and stromal remodeling | PMID: 27555519 |
| Periodontal disease | ASPN expression in periodontal ligament influences tissue repair | PMID: 18489728 |

Protein Summary
Asporin is a 380-amino acid secreted proteoglycan with an N-terminal signal peptide, a central leucine-rich repeat (LRR) domain, and a C-terminal domain. It lacks glycosaminoglycan side chains typical of other SLRPs. Asporin binds to collagen type I and TGF-β, modulating matrix assembly and growth factor signaling. It is implicated in osteoarthritis susceptibility, cancer progression, and periodontal tissue homeostasis.
